Transaction ef803a5c71d8383880eb5f8c570b113efa44c61a7aafbb59f73c01a2c3de19ac

2 Input
2 Outputs
  • ef803a5c71d8383880eb5f8c570b113efa44c61a7aafbb59f73c01a2c3de19ac:0
  • value  5107403
    address  37xrV1S6ZF7QmNxf8REif73rohMmcNSge3
  • ef803a5c71d8383880eb5f8c570b113efa44c61a7aafbb59f73c01a2c3de19ac:1
  • value  12585924
    address  3Q4bKhz912NLvjJ8UzizFDJbegDkKbGNAF